Extends the preserve-on-capability-block design to also preserve
state on agent crash, and snapshots the transcript on every
teardown so any resume (crash or capability-block) gets a warm
claude session — not a cold start.
- capability_apply: rename _snapshot_transcript → snapshot_transcript
(public; reused below). No behavior change in the capability path.
- cli/start.py: capture bottle.exec_claude's exit code; while the
container is still alive (inside the launch context):
* always snapshot_transcript(identity)
* if exit_code != 0, mark_preserved(identity)
Then the existing _settle_state runs after teardown.
Now the preservation matrix is:
exit 0 (clean) → snapshot + cleanup state
exit ≠0 (crash, Ctrl-C) → snapshot + preserve + show resume hint
capability-block → (already snapshotted/preserved by apply
before teardown; this path is a no-op
because the container is already gone
by the time exec_claude returns)
snapshot_transcript is best-effort — capability-block's earlier
snapshot is not clobbered when the container is already torn down,
and a missing /home/node/.claude is a warn + skip.
Tested behavior: clean exit doesn't preserve, non-zero exit
(including SIGINT/130 and SIGKILL/137) preserves; empty identity
no-ops both helpers.

`cli.py cleanup` already enumerated orphan containers + networks
and asked for confirmation before nuking them. Per-bottle state
under ~/.claude-bottle/state/ wasn't touched — accumulated forever,
including orphans from old code paths.
Add state to the cleanup flow with its own prompt: the trade-off is
different from containers (which are pure debris) because a state
dir may carry a resumable bottle (capability-block rebuild +
transcript snapshot) the operator still wants.
Output shows the resumable / orphan / rebuilt-Dockerfile / transcript /
preserve-marker flags for each state dir so the operator sees what
they'd lose. Both sections are skippable independently — answering
"n" to containers doesn't skip the state prompt.

Previously every bottle launch left ~/.claude-bottle/state/<identity>/
behind forever — metadata.json on every run, plus per-bottle
Dockerfile + transcript snapshot on capability-block rebuilds. The
metadata accumulated debris across launches; the only state worth
keeping was the capability-block rebuild bundle.
Make cleanup the default; preserve only on capability-block.
- bottle_state.py: .preserve marker helpers (mark_preserved,
is_preserved, clear_preserve_marker, preserve_marker_path) +
cleanup_state(identity) that rm -rf's the per-bottle dir.
- capability_apply.apply_capability_change writes mark_preserved
before teardown so cli.py's session-end cleanup keeps the dir.
- prepare.py clears any leftover marker at launch (start or resume),
so a marker from a prior capability-block doesn't keep state
alive past a subsequent normal session-end.
- cli/start.py runs the cleanup decision AFTER the launch context
closes: if is_preserved → print resume hint; else cleanup_state.
The resume hint moves out of the launch with-block (was previously
printed unconditionally — would have misled the operator about
whether state was actually kept).
Future-proof: cli.py never persists state speculatively. If the
agent wants to be resumable, it has to go through capability-block.
